Ever since I have my used version of Baldur's Gate II, I have been plagued by random crashes in BGII. They are too random to replicate and fix, but they happen pretty often so they are a pain.

Usually they happen when a creature is summoned (especially if you hit the pause key at that moment), but sometimes they just happen. I noticed they happen more often with creatures from mods, and when the override folder has more files.

Is it just me or have other people experienced them as well? Do you think biffing the override folder would help?

It seems to be an incompatibility with your system, operating system.

What operating system do you have exactly?

First of all, let's try something simple:

Righ-click on the shortcut you use when running BG, click the Properties option of the popup menu, and select the Compatibility tab. Then select a different compatibility mode than your OS, and try running the game with that. (Don't forget to apply the settings, i.e. make sure not to accidently leave the settings with a Cancel or something similar.) Of course, you might have to keep trying with other settings as well.
